Many people believe embroidery software automatically creates perfect embroidery files. While software can generate stitch patterns, professional digitizing requires technical knowledge, practical experience, and an understanding of fabrics, stitch behavior, thread density, pull compensation, and machine performance. This is why experienced digitizers consistently produce better embroidery than automatically generated files.

Underlay stitches create a stable foundation before the visible stitches are sewn.

Fabric naturally shifts as stitches are sewn.
This movement causes embroidery to become narrower or shorter than intended.
Professional digitizers apply pull compensation to maintain the correct finished dimensions.

Complex logos often contain fine lines, small shapes, gradients, or closely spaced objects.
Experienced digitizers know which details should remain and which should be simplified for embroidery.
Instead of copying every graphic element, they adapt artwork to the limitations of stitching while maintaining the overall appearance of the logo.

Registration refers to how accurately different sections of a design align during stitching.
